Controls

March 2, 2026 · View on GitHub

  • Left-click: select unit/building.
  • Left-click browser overlay: selects the browser (border, header, or the webview itself).
  • Drag (left): selection box (units preferred if both present).
  • Selection drag passes over browser overlays (temporary pass-through).
  • Middle-click + drag anywhere on the map: pan the camera (overlays temporarily pass pointer events through).
  • Right-click ground: move units to target.
  • Right-click building:
    • Folder (folder/folder-worktree/folder-conflict)
      • Heroes: move to the edge of the folder and stop (no orbit).
      • Agents (non-hero): attach on arrival and orbit the folder.
    • Provider buildings (Claude Code, ChatGPT Codex)
      • Heroes and agents: move to the edge of the building and stop (never orbit).
    • Other buildings
      • Heroes: move to the edge and stop.
      • Agents: attach on arrival and orbit.
  • B: enter build-folder mode (hero only). Click to place.
  • C: enter create-browser mode (hero only). Drag to size, release to create. If the preview is red (invalid), releasing resets the start point so you can pick a new area. Escape cancels even if an input/overlay is focused.
  • Escape: cancel build mode, browser mode, and rename/edit.
  • Delete: destroy selected building (folders to Trash, others removed). Provider buildings (Claude Code, ChatGPT Codex) ignore the command. When multiple non-hero agents are highlighted, Delete triggers the bulk destroy flow for all of them.
  • T: with a folder selected, enter workspace-terminal placement (drag to size, release to create a folder-scoped terminal). With an agent selected, enter create-terminal mode for that agent (drag to size, release to create a terminal building fixed on the map).
  • Click and drag selected unit(s): reposition them directly.
  • Click and drag selected movable building: reposition it (folders snap to grid; overlaps blocked).
  • R: Resize selected Browser/Terminal panel. Shows four corner grabbers. Drag a corner to resize; grid‑snapped; Escape cancels. Press R again to exit.
  • Enter: open chat (if inputs are not focused).

Chat System

  • Tool cards: click arrow button (right side) to expand/collapse tool output details
  • Tool card body: clicking anywhere except arrow activates chat input for new messages

Minimap

  • Click to center the camera view. Use middle-click drag on the world to pan if you need finer adjustment.

Overlays

  • Panning/zooming: browser and terminal overlays temporarily ignore pointer events so map interactions continue smoothly.
  • Grace window: after a pan/zoom starts, overlays remain pass-through for ~500ms so brief continued scrolling over them keeps navigating the map.
  • Resize mode: while dragging a resize handle, overlays remain pass‑through and the pointer stream is handled at the document level to ensure smooth resizing, even when the cursor leaves the handle.

HUD Overlay (APM/TPM)

  • APM (actions/min):
    • Typing (chat, terminals, inputs) counts as 1 action per completed “word” (committed on boundaries like space/punctuation or a short idle). Delete/backspace are collapsed into edit bursts (1 action per burst). Enter (submit) counts as an action and also finalizes any pending word/edit.
    • Non-typing keyboard actions (shortcuts, arrows, Escape, function keys) each count as 1 action.
    • Scroll/pinch gestures count as 1 action per continuous gesture (≈300ms idle window).
    • The reading reflects roughly the last ~10s of activity scaled to a per-minute rate.
  • TPM (tokens/min): mirrors the green token delta floaters and uses the same short rolling window.

Developer Shortcuts

  • Cmd+Shift+K (macOS) / Ctrl+Shift+K (Windows/Linux): Toggle cinematic mode on/off.
  • Cmd+Shift+C / Ctrl+Shift+C: Copy the entire chat history as timestamped plain text. Hold Option/Alt to clear the chat transcript instead of copying.
  • Ctrl+Shift+L: Trigger the XP level‑up beam on the selected folder/worktree building.
